Tracing Source of Mad Cow Case Could Take Months, U.S. Says
Advertisements [?]
NY Times

December 26, 2003

The Department of Agriculture said today that it could take weeks or months to trace where a dairy cow with the nation's first case of mad cow disease was born — and that investigators might not succeed at all.
